Confectionary giant Mars is following the lead of Coca-Cola and other brands jumping on the healthy bandwagon with its new low calorie chocolate bar - its first new product in 20 years.

Called Goodness Knows, the bars are only 160 calories each and consist of fruits, oats and nuts with a layer of dark chocolate.

Snickers bars have 250 calories and Mars bars have 228 calories, making the new bar significantly healthier.

The product comes in three different types - Cranberry and Almond, Blueberry and Almond and Apple, Peanut and Almond and is due to hit UK shops on August 4.
